Working Principle of Polycarbonate Panel Flowmeters
There are a few different types of polycarbonate panel flowmeters, but I’ll focus on the most common ones – the variable area flowmeters.
Variable Area Flowmeters
These flowmeters work on a pretty simple concept. They have a tapered tube, and inside this tube, there’s a float. The fluid (either liquid or gas) enters the bottom of the tube. As the fluid flows, it exerts an upward force on the float. The float rises in the tube until the upward force exerted by the fluid is balanced by the downward force of gravity acting on the float.
The position of the float in the tube is directly related to the flow rate. The wider the area of the tube at the float’s position, the higher the flow rate. So, by reading the position of the float on a calibrated scale on the outside of the tube, we can determine the flow rate of the fluid.
Let me break it down a bit more. When the flow rate is low, the fluid doesn’t have enough force to push the float very high. So, the float stays near the bottom of the tube, where the tube is narrow. As the flow rate increases, the fluid exerts more force on the float, and it rises up the tube to a wider area.
The polycarbonate panel is really handy here. Since it’s transparent, we can easily see the position of the float. And because polycarbonate is strong, it can handle the pressure and temperature changes that come with different flow rates and fluid types.
Advantages of Variable Area Flowmeters
One of the big advantages of these flowmeters is their simplicity. They don’t have a lot of complex parts, which means they’re less likely to break down. They’re also relatively inexpensive compared to some other types of flowmeters.
Another advantage is that they can measure a wide range of flow rates. Whether you’re dealing with a slow trickle or a high – speed flow, a variable area flowmeter can usually handle it.
Other Types of Polycarbonate Panel Flowmeters
There are also other types of flowmeters that use polycarbonate panels, like turbine flowmeters.
Turbine Flowmeters
In a turbine flowmeter, the fluid passes through a turbine. As the fluid flows, it makes the turbine spin. The speed of the turbine’s rotation is proportional to the flow rate of the fluid. There are sensors that detect the rotation of the turbine and convert it into an electrical signal. This signal can then be used to display the flow rate on a panel.
The polycarbonate panel in a turbine flowmeter is used to protect the internal components and to display the flow rate information. It’s also important for safety, as it can prevent any potential leaks or splashes from the fluid.
Applications of Polycarbonate Panel Flowmeters
These flowmeters are used in a wide variety of industries. In the chemical industry, they’re used to measure the flow of different chemicals during the manufacturing process. This ensures that the right amount of each chemical is being used, which is crucial for product quality.
In the water treatment industry, polycarbonate panel flowmeters are used to measure the flow of water through different treatment stages. This helps in maintaining the proper treatment process and ensuring that the water is clean and safe for use.
They’re also used in HVAC (Heating, Ventilation, and Air Conditioning) systems. In these systems, flowmeters are used to measure the flow of air or refrigerant, which helps in maintaining the right temperature and humidity levels.
Maintenance of Polycarbonate Panel Flowmeters
Like any other device, polycarbonate panel flowmeters need some maintenance. The polycarbonate panel should be kept clean to ensure clear visibility of the float or the display. You can use a mild detergent and a soft cloth to clean the panel.
It’s also important to check the flowmeter regularly for any signs of wear and tear. If the float in a variable area flowmeter is sticking or not moving smoothly, it might need to be cleaned or replaced. In the case of turbine flowmeters, the turbine and the sensors should be checked for proper operation.
